Pi Context Ninja

Silent-first context optimization package for Pi.

pi install https://github.com/entrepeneur4lyf/pi-context-ninja

Reduces context window usage automatically by compressing, deduplicating, and pruning tool results — with zero disruption to agent behavior.

Install

Install as a Pi package with the command above.

After install, Pi discovers the extension through this package's package.json pi.extensions manifest and loads it automatically.

Check the current project state with:

/pcn status

Local Development

pi --extension ./src/index.ts

Use --extension for quick local testing from the repo root. This is the right path for development, but the normal user install path is pi install <git-repo>.

The extension is configured via an optional YAML file at ~/.pi-ninja/config.yaml by default. Set a custom path with PCN_CONFIG_PATH.

Runtime Model

Pi Context Ninja has two layers:

  • Control plane: always available when the package is installed, including /pcn status, /pcn doctor, /pcn export, /pcn enable, and /pcn disable
  • Data plane: the silent-first runtime that hooks into Pi events and performs context shaping, analytics, dashboard publishing, and optional native compaction participation

Project-local enablement lives under .pi/.pi-ninja/:

  • default: enabled
  • .pi/.pi-ninja/.pcn_disabled: disables Pi Context Ninja for the current project
  • .pi/.pi-ninja/.pcn_dashboard_disabled: disables dashboard publishing for the current project

When the package is not discovered or loaded by Pi, neither the /pcn commands nor the runtime hooks are active.

Configuration

# ~/.pi-ninja/config.yaml
strategies:
  shortCircuit:
    enabled: true
    minTokens: 8000

  codeFilter:
    enabled: true
    keepDocstrings: true
    maxBodyLines: 200
    keepImports: true

  truncation:
    enabled: true
    headLines: 100
    tailLines: 50
    minLines: 300

  deduplication:
    enabled: true
    maxOccurrences: 2
    protectedTools:
      - write
      - edit

  errorPurge:
    enabled: true
    maxTurnsAgo: 3

# Background index of file ranges for prune hints
backgroundIndexing:
  enabled: true
  minRangeTurns: 8
  # Tool results that are never indexed/pruned. Protect tools whose output
  # cannot be re-fetched (subagent reports, job polls, peer messages).
  protectedTools:
    - task
    - job
    - irc

# Token savings analytics stored in SQLite
analytics:
  enabled: true
  dbPath: ""
  retentionDays: 30

# Web dashboard
dashboard:
  enabled: true
  port: 48900
  bindHost: "127.0.0.1"

# Optional native compaction integration
nativeCompactionIntegration:
  enabled: false
  fallbackOnFailure: true
  maxContextSize: 32768

# System hint injected into sessions
systemHint:
  enabled: true
  text: "Context management is handled automatically in the background. You do not need to manage context yourself."
  frequency: "once_per_session"

Strategies

The compression pipeline applies six strategies in order to each tool result message:

  1. Short Circuit — Replaces empty or trivial tool results with a compact placeholder.
  2. Code Filter — Strips code bodies beyond a threshold while preserving signatures, imports, and docstrings.
  3. Truncation — Head/tail truncation for oversized content, keeping relevant context at both ends.
  4. Deduplication — Fingerprint-based dedup that collapses repeated tool results beyond a configurable occurrence count.
  5. Error Purge — Replaces stale error outputs (older than N turns) with minimal tombstones.
  6. View-Layer Pruning — Applies omit-ranges from the background index to surgically remove unreferenced file content at the message level. Tools listed in backgroundIndexing.protectedTools are never indexed or pruned — use this for results that cannot be re-fetched (subagent reports, job completions, peer messages).

Dashboard

The analytics dashboard is optional observability. It shows the current session's exact Pi context percentage, approximate tokens kept out, turn count, and a live event log.

Default dashboard URL:

http://127.0.0.1:48900

Enabled by default. Change the port or bind address in the config, or disable it entirely when you want silent-only operation.

Architecture

Pi Context Ninja operates as a view-layer pruning extension via Pi's context hook. It intercepts the message list before it is materialized into the model's context window, applying transformations in-place without modifying the conversation history. The agent sees the same conversation; only the context window payload is compressed.

User/Agent  ──→  Pi Core  ──→  context hook  ──→  [Pruned/Compressed Messages]  ──→  LLM

Commands

Command Description
/pcn status Show current project status and effective runtime mode
/pcn doctor Show detailed diagnostics for the current project
/pcn export Export the latest diagnostic report to Markdown
/pcn enable Enable Pi Context Ninja for the current project
/pcn disable Disable Pi Context Ninja for the current project
/pcn enable dashboard Enable dashboard publishing for the current project
/pcn disable dashboard Disable dashboard publishing for the current project
npm run typecheck TypeScript type checking
npm run test Run test suite
npm run test:watch Run tests in watch mode
